Potential Impacts of Climate Change on World Food Supply: Data Sets from a Major Crop Modeling Study

Abstract:
Datasets from a Major Crop Modeling Study contain projected country and regional changes in grain crop yields due to global climate change. Equilibrium and transient scenarios output from General Circulation Models (GCMs) with three levels of farmer adaptations to climate change were utilized to generate crop yield estimates of wheat, rice, coarse grains (barley and maize), and protein feed ...
![]() Purpose: To provide an assessment of potential climate change impacts on world crop production, including quantitative estimates of yield changes of major food.
